The skies of Montreal took on a mysterious hue this morning, leaving many residents wondering about the cause of this unusual phenomenon. It's a question that, as an atmospheric scientist, I find intriguing and worth exploring further.
The answer lies in the ongoing wildfires in Ontario and the Northwest Territories. These fires have been releasing vast amounts of smoke into the atmosphere, and it's this smoke that has transformed the sun's appearance and the sky's color. But why the eerie yellow tint? Well, it's all about the interaction of light with the smoke particles.
As Frédéric Fabry from McGill University explained, the orange sun is a result of numerous small particles between us and the sun. In this case, fine smoke particles from the wildfires were carried by high-altitude winds, creating a unique atmospheric condition. When sunlight passes through these smoke particles, it scatters in all directions, a process known as Rayleigh scattering. This scattering is more effective for shorter blue wavelengths, making the transmitted light appear yellow or even orange.

However, it's important to note that this was purely a visual effect. As Environment Canada meteorologist Simon Legault pointed out, the smoke remained at high altitudes, ensuring that local air quality was not affected. This is a crucial detail, as wildfires can have devastating impacts on air quality, leading to health concerns for residents.
The potential for changing air quality is a looming threat, though. Legault warned that if the smoke descends to lower altitudes, it could impact the air quality in the coming days. This is a common issue with wildfires, where the immediate danger is often the flames and heat, but the long-term health risks come from the smoke and its ability to travel vast distances.
